Content Aggregation Tools

Content aggregation tools allow you to gather articles, blog posts, and multimedia from various sources into one convenient platform. Tools like Feedly and Pocket enable you to follow specific topics or sources, curating a personalized content feed that keeps you informed on industry trends. Utilizing such tools can maximize efficiency; imagine having a single dashboard where you can view and save content snippets that you can later share or draw inspiration from. This not only saves you hours of scrolling through numerous websites but ensures that you are always equipped with the latest information to share with your readers.

Social Media Management Platforms

Platforms like Hootsuite or Buffer are invaluable for managing your online presence and scheduling curated content. These tools allow you to plan and automate your social media posts, ensuring that your curated content reaches your audience when they are most active. By analyzing engagement statistics, you can refine your curation strategy based on what resonates best with your followers. Furthermore, these platforms often provide insights into trending topics, giving you the edge in sharing timely and relevant content.

Visual Content Creation Tools

In a visually driven digital world, compelling graphics and images can significantly enhance your curated content. Tools like Canva or Adobe Spark enable you to create eye-catching visuals effortlessly. Whether designing infographics to summarize an article or crafting engaging social media posts that bolden your messages, these platforms elevate your content’s appeal. By combining curated information with striking visuals, you not only capture attention but also encourage shares and interactions.

Analytics Tools for Performance Tracking

Understanding the effectiveness of your curated content is crucial for continuous improvement. Analytics tools like Google Analytics or HubSpot provide insights into how your content is performing across different platforms. Monitoring metrics such as page views, click-through rates, and social shares enables you to assess what types of content resonate most with your audience, allowing for data-driven decisions in future curation efforts. By embracing these analytics tools, you position yourself to refine your approach and enhance engagement over time.

One of the foundational elements of SEO is keyword research. Identify the phrases and terms that your target audience is searching for, and strategically incorporate these keywords into your blog posts. Using tools like Google Keyword Planner and Ahrefs can provide valuable insights into trending topics and relevant search volumes. Once you’ve pinpointed your primary keywords, place them naturally within your content, including in headings, subheadings, and meta descriptions. This practice not only signals to search engines what your content is about but also improves user experience by addressing the interests of your audience.

Optimizing your website’s structure is equally important for SEO effectiveness. A clean, navigable site design enhances user experience and allows search engines to crawl your site efficiently. Ensure that each article is accessible through your main menu or sitemap, and use internal linking to guide readers to related content. This not only keeps visitors engaged longer but also distributes page authority across your articles, strengthening your overall SEO strategy. Consider incorporating multimedia elements, such as images and videos, which can be optimized with alt texts and proper descriptions, providing additional context for search engines and enhancing engagement among users.

Finally, don’t underestimate the power of backlinks. Earning high-quality inbound links from reputable websites can dramatically increase your blog’s authority in the eyes of search engines. Consider guest blogging, collaborating with influencers, or engaging in online communities related to your niche. By creating valuable content that others want to reference or share, you’re not just improving your SEO; you’re building a community around your blog, inviting more interaction and engagement from both readers and fellow creators.

Analyzing Performance Metrics for Improvement

In the realm of online news and blogging, understanding performance metrics is akin to having a GPS for your content journey. Just as a navigator checks maps to stay on course, monitoring metrics provides invaluable insights into how your audience engages with your content. This data is not just numbers; it reflects reader preferences, strengths in your writing, and areas ripe for improvement.

To start, focus on the key performance indicators (KPIs) that matter most to your objectives. For bloggers, important metrics include page views, session duration, bounce rate, and social shares. Each metric tells a different story: for instance, a high bounce rate may indicate that readers are not finding what they expect on your page, while longer session durations suggest that your content is resonating well. Regularly reviewing these indicators using tools like Google Analytics can guide content adjustments and strategic decisions.

Practical Steps for Analyzing Metrics:

  • Customize Your Dashboards: Create dashboards that highlight the metrics aligned with your goals. For example, if you’re aiming to increase reader engagement, prioritize session duration and average pages per session.
  • Benchmark Against Competitors: Understand where you stand by comparing your metrics with industry standards or similar blogs. This context can help identify potential growth areas.
  • Conduct A/B Testing: Experiment with different headlines, images, or calls to action to see what drives more engagement. Track the results rigorously to inform future content strategy.

Understanding Copyright Law
At the heart of legal considerations is copyright law, which protects your original content and the content of others. Always ensure that the material you use-from images to text-is either your own, licensed, or in the public domain. Using stock photos or Creative Commons content can be a safe way to source visuals, but remember to adhere to the licensing agreements. Moreover, consider watermarking your original images to protect them from unauthorized use. When sharing or citing content from another creator, use proper attribution and, when necessary, seek permission. This not only fosters goodwill but also positions you as a respectful and ethical publisher in your niche.

Implementing a Privacy Policy
With the rise of data protection laws such as GDPR and CCPA, safeguarding your readers’ personal information is paramount. Implementing a clear privacy policy demonstrates transparency about how you collect, use, and store data. This policy should include details on what information you collect (email addresses for newsletters, cookies, etc.), how it will be used, and how users can manage their preferences. Moreover, if you conduct email marketing, ensure compliance with anti-spam laws by obtaining explicit consent before sending promotional content.

Managing Liability
While free expression is a hallmark of online publishing, it’s crucial to manage the potential liability that can come from your content. Avoid making defamatory statements about individuals or organizations and be cautious when discussing sensitive topics. Including disclaimers in your posts can mitigate risk. For example, if you provide health advice, clarify that it’s for informational purposes and not a substitute for professional consultation. This approach not only protects you legally but also reinforces your credibility.
